South Korean cryptocurrency exchange Upbit faced more than 159,000 hacking attempts in the first half of 2023, operator Dunamu reports. This is 117% more than in the same period in 2022 and 1800% more than in the first half of 2020.

- Upbit has strengthened its security measures by increasing the percentage of funds stored in cold wallets to 70% and implementing enhanced security protocols for funds in hot wallets.

- Not a single case of cyber hacking has occurred to date.

- At the end of September, Upbit had to suspend Aptos token services due to its failure to detect the fake "ClaimAPTGift.com" token that had infiltrated 400,000 Aptos wallets.
